What is a Car GPS?
A car GPS, or Global Positioning System, is a device that uses satellite signals to determine your location on Earth. It calculates your position in relation to maps stored in its system, providing you with directions to your desired destination. How Does a Car GPS Work?
To understand the workings of a car GPS, let’s break it down into simple steps.
1. Satellite Signals
The GPS operates by receiving signals from a network of satellites orbiting the Earth. Here’s how it works:
- Satellite Array: There are at least 24 satellites in orbit, constantly transmitting signals.
- Triangulation: Your GPS device calculates your location by triangulating the signals received from multiple satellites.
2. Calculating Your Position
Once the GPS receives signals, it performs several calculations:
- Distance Measurement: The GPS measures how long it takes for signals to travel from satellites to the device.
- Location Calculation: By using data from at least four satellites, the GPS determines your exact position on the map.
3. Mapping Data
The GPS device contains pre-loaded maps that help in navigation:
- Map Storage: Maps are stored in the GPS or downloaded from the internet.
- Route Creation: The device calculates the best route based on your current location and destination.
4. Navigation and Directions
After calculating your route, your GPS provides step-by-step directions:
- Voice Guidance: Many GPS devices offer spoken directions, making it easy to follow while driving.
- Visual Maps: The screen displays the route visually, showing turns and distances.
Tips for Using Your Car GPS Effectively
To get the best out of your car GPS, consider these practical tips:
1. Keep Maps Updated
Always ensure that your GPS maps are updated. Map updates can include new roads, changes in traffic patterns, and other important navigation data. Many GPS devices offer automatic updates, so check your settings!
2. Clear Line of Sight
For optimal performance, ensure your GPS has a clear line of sight to the sky. Tall buildings, tunnels, and heavy foliage can interfere with signal reception.
3. Familiarize Yourself with Settings
Explore the settings on your GPS device. Features like traffic alerts, alternate routes, and points of interest can significantly enhance your navigation experience.
4. Voice Activation
If your GPS supports voice commands, use them! Voice activation allows you to adjust settings or ask for directions without taking your hands off the wheel.
Troubleshooting Common GPS Issues
Sometimes, your GPS might not work as intended. Here are some common issues and solutions:
1. No Signal
If your GPS shows “no signal,” check if you are in an area with a clear view of the sky. Move to an open area if necessary.
2. Incorrect Location
If the GPS shows an incorrect location, try resetting the device. Turn it off and back on, or check for any available map updates.
3. Slow Response Time
If your GPS is slow to respond, it could be due to outdated maps. Make sure to regularly update maps to improve performance.
